About the role

Iron EagleX is seeking a Senior Agentic AI/ML Engineer to support our AI team in Crystal City, VA. This role will design, develop, deploy, and sustain machine learning, artificial intelligence, and agentic AI capabilities that support advanced analytics, automation, and mission-focused decision-making.

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, train, evaluate, and deploy machine learning models to support mission and business use cases.
  • Develop clean, maintainable, and efficient Python code while adhering to best practices and coding standards.
  • Build and maintain AI/ML pipelines for data ingestion, preprocessing, feature engineering, model training, evaluation, and deployment.
  • Design, develop, and integrate modern AI model capabilities into applications and workflows, including prompting, tool calling, RAG, structured outputs, and agentic patterns.
  • Develop and support agentic AI workflows that can reason over tasks, use tools, retrieve relevant information, execute multi-step processes, and interact with external systems under defined controls and guardrails.
  • Evaluate agentic systems for accuracy, reliability, safety, task completion, tool-use effectiveness, latency, and operational suitability.
  • Support the development of AI-enabled applications, analytics tools, automation capabilities, and decision-support systems.
  • Collaborate with data engineers, software engineers, analysts, and stakeholders to define requirements and deliver effective AI/ML and agentic AI solutions.
  • Design, develop, and integrate APIs, services, and external tools to enable AI/ML and agentic capabilities within larger software systems.
  • Establish and maintain reproducible environments, CI/CD workflows, and container-based deployments using tools such as Docker.
  • Work with structured and unstructured data sources to ensure data quality, integrity, usability, and performance.
  • Implement and maintain version control using Git to streamline collaboration and code management.
  • Ensure all developed solutions meet high standards for security, quality, reliability, explainability, and maintainability.
  • Contribute to all stages of the AI/ML, agentic AI, and software development life cycles, from concept and experimentation through testing, deployment, monitoring, and sustainment.

Qualifications

  • Proficiency in Python and commonly used AI/ML libraries and frameworks.
  • Hands-on experience developing, training, evaluating, and deploying machine learning models.
  • Strong understanding of supervised learning, unsupervised learning, model evaluation, feature engineering, and data preprocessing techniques.
  • Experience working with structured and/or unstructured data in support of analytics or AI/ML use cases.
  • Familiarity with modern AI and language model concepts, including prompting, embeddings, retrieval-augmented generation, structured outputs, tool calling, and model evaluation.
  • Experience designing, developing, or integrating agentic AI workflows or applications using LLMs, tools, APIs, memory, retrieval, and multi-step task execution.
  • Understanding of agentic AI concepts, including task planning, goal decomposition, tool selection, orchestration, human-in-the-loop review, guardrails, and evaluation of agent behavior.
  • Experience designing or supporting AI/ML pipelines and reproducible development environments.
  • Understanding of MLOps concepts, including model versioning, experiment tracking, model registry, CI/CD, monitoring, and deployment of ML-enabled systems.
  • Familiarity with LLMOps or agent operations concepts, including prompt/version management, evaluation datasets, observability, traceability, safety controls, and monitoring of deployed AI systems.
  • Familiarity with RESTful APIs and integrating AI/ML or agentic AI capabilities into software applications, workflows, or enterprise systems.
  • Proficiency with Git-based version control and collaborative software development workflows.
  • Familiarity with containerization tools such as Docker.
  • Ability to work effectively both independently and collaboratively in a fast-paced environment.
  • Strong problem-solving skills and the ability to translate complex technical concepts into practical, secure, and mission-relevant solutions.
